School buses are back on Washington roads! And that means it's time for a refresher on when to stop. 🚌🛑

During a single day in 2026, Washington school bus drivers reported 960 illegal passes. If that pace continued across the 180-day school year, it would amount to more than 172,000 violations.

With nearly 341,000 Washington students riding the bus each day, knowing the rules matters.

🛑Flashing red lights or stop arm out? STOP.
🛑On a two-lane road, traffic in both directions must stop.
🛑On roads with three or more marked lanes, drivers traveling in the opposite direction generally do not have to stop, but drivers traveling in the same direction as the bus always do.

Illegally passing a stopped school bus carries a mandatory $500 fine.
